這裡是已停更已久的教學!這次會講運算符!那麼就開始咯! 首先,運算符是什麼,就是加減乘除還有等等100%和數學離不了關係的東東,這裡是python的所有運算符: +(加) -(減) *(乘) /(除) %(取回除完的餘數) **(計算次方) //(取回除完的整數) 這是例子: a = 10+3 b = 10-3 c = 10*3 d = 10/2 e = 10%3 f = 10**3 g = 10//3 print(a) print(b) print(c) print(d) print(e) print(f) print(g) 輸出結果如下: 13 7 30 5 1 1000 3 好了,以上的其實都是最基本的運算符,也可以叫算術運算符,接下來會介紹比較運算符: ==(等於) !=(不等於) >(大於) <(小於) >=(大於等於) <=(小於等於) 這些運算符大多數會配合if或者while函式,用途廣泛,怕大家不懂if或者while,if就是如果⋯否則,是非常常用的,以下是例子: a = 10 if a == 10: print(“10”) #要縮進去4格 else: print(a) 回傳結果: 10 那現在就說while吧,while也就是重複直到,以下是例子: a = 0 while a == 10: a += 1#+=是把a改變1 print(a) 回傳結果: 1 2 3 4 5 6 7 8 9 10 然後我們就來學賦值運算符吧~,以下是所有的賦值運算符: =(把變數設為右邊的那個數) +=(把變數加上右邊的那個數) -= (把變數減掉右邊的那個數) *= (把變數乘上右邊的那個數) /=(把變數除上右邊的那個數) %= (把變數變成除上之後的餘數) **= (把變數乘以次方右邊的那個數) //= (把變數除上之後的整數) :=(可以在做if函數或者while函數時給變數賦值)*這是python3.8版本才有 因為這裡的大部分東西都和算術運算符類似,所以也不做例子了(還有很多qwq) 還有python位運算符的但這跟2進制有關而我也不太懂2進制就不講了,加上用途不多,所以就直接略過! 然後就是邏輯運算符: and(且) or(或) not(不成立) 例子: a = 10 if a <=20 and a>=5: print(“true”) else: print(“false”) 回傳結果就會是true了,用or的話也差不多=D 例子2: a = 10 if not a == 10: print(“true”) else: print(“false”) 回傳結果就會是false咯~ 然後是成員運算符: 成員運算符有2個: in(包含) not in(不包含) 例子: list1 = [1,2,3,4,5] a = 3 if a in list1: print(“true”) else: print(“false”) 回傳結果就會是true了,如果把in換成not in的話就是false了,關於列表我會在之後說 最後最後,就是身份運算符了,這個也有2個 is(是) not is(不是) 這種就類似於==拉,所以我懶得解釋了(被揍) 下集預告:會有可能先講模組在講列表